The changes will take effect Jan. 1, 2023. The maximum weekly benefit for new unemployment insurance will increase to $830, from $804. The new maximum amount for temporary disability and family leave Insurance claims will rise from $993, to $1,025. And the maximum weekly benefit for workers’ compensation claims will rise from …

You can opt to have federal income tax withheld when when you first apply for benefits. You can also select or change your withholding status at any time by writing to the New Jersey Department of Labor and Workforce Development, Unemployment Insurance, PO Box 908, Trenton, NJ 08625-0908. To be eligible for Unemployment Insurance benefits in 2024, you must have earned at least $283 per week during 20 or more weeks in covered employment during the base year period, or you must have earned at least $14,200 in total covered employment during the base year period. Customer service agents at the numbers below can accept your Unemployment Insurance claim over the phone: North New Jersey: 201-601-4100. Central New Jersey: 732-761-2020. South New Jersey: 856-507-2340. Out-of-state claims: 888-795-6672 (you must call from a phone with an out-of-state area code)

Appointments, fact-finding hearings, and e-adjudication. You may be required to participate in mandatory scheduled appointments. These may be done over the phone or online via a secure form linked from an email we send. If you miss a phone appointment or don't complete an online form, your benefits may be delayed or denied.
